Electrolytic Manganese Residue Detoxification

Electrolytic Manganese residue(EMR)is generated by acid leaching,descaling,neutralization and filtration during the production of electrolytic metal manganese from manganese ore.At present,China's storage of EMR is more than 160 million tons.EMR contains high contents of migratable manganese ions and ammonia nitrogen.During stacking,these manganese ions and ammonia nitrogen would enter the surface water and groundwater with rains or as leachates,contaminating the surrounding environment.Therefore,harmless and resource-based treatment of EMR is an urgent issue in electrolytic manganese industry.In this study,first,the harmless treatment and reutilization of EMR was reviewed.Then The basic physicochemical properties of EMR were examined by X-ray diffraction,scanning electron microscopy,X-ray fluorescence,and Brunauer Emmett Teller.Finally,manganese and ammonia nitrogen were removed from EMR by electric field enhanced leaching.The results show that EMR harmless is more urgent than its resource utilization.EMR detoxification is up to manganese and ammonia nitrogen.EMR mainly consists of Si O2,SO3,Ca O,Fe2O3,Mn O and Al2O3.(NH4)2Mn(SO4)2·6H2O and(NH4)2 Mn(SO4)2 in EMR are formed by the reaction of manganese sulfate and ammonium sulfate.The concentrations of Zn,Cd,Pb,Ni and As in EMR leachate are respectively 300.76 mg/kg,10.50 mg/kg,85.84 mg/kg,528.66 mg/kg,39.27 mg/kg,all of which exceed the threshold of GB 15618-2018.The leaching efficiencies of manganese and ammonia nitrogen efficiency were 91.2% and 92.0%,respectively.Under the optimum leaching condition of HCl dosage(9%),current density(30 m A/cm2),leaching time(120 min),leaching temperature(20 ?),solid to liquid ratio(1:5),the leaching efficiency of manganese and ammonia nitrogen is up to 91.2% and 92.0% respectively.All metals except Cd and Ni in the leachate of EMR after leaching are below the national standards of “soil environment quality risk control standard for soil contamination of development land”(GB 15618—2018).This means that electric field could enhanced the leaching of manganese and ammonia nitrogen as well as other heavy metals since the electric field could change the surface charge distribution of EMR particles,providing another approach for EMR detoxification.
